MARTINSVILLE, VA – Cody Kelley was fastest in qualifying on Friday night, setting himself up to lead the first of four 25 lap heat races to the green flag at Martinsville Speedway on Saturday.
Kelley, who has seven wins on the season at Florence Motor Speedway, timed in with a 19.865. Lee Pulliam, who was the last qualifier, was second quickest with a 19.879. Trevor Ward was third and Riley Gentry was fourth. Those three drivers will also lead their respective heat races to the green flag.
“I can’t believe we qualified on the pole to be honest,” Kelley told Short Track Scene. “I mean, AK Performance gave me a rocket ship and it was a real hot rod tonight. I was nervous [when Lee was out] but I wasn’t because I wasn’t even expecting to at least qualify second, I was going for a top-10, so I was going to be happy either way. He’s a legend so it wasn’t going to hurt my feelings if he out-qualified me.”
Carson Loftin, Jared Fryar, Landon Pembelton, Tristan McKee, Sam Yarbrough, and Michael Bumgarnger rounded out the top-10.
